The Perils of ChatGPT: A Critical Look at Its Flaws
ChatGPT, the promising AI chatbot, has captivated the world with its ability to craft human-like text. Yet, beneath this polished exterior lie various potential perils that warrant thorough scrutiny. While ChatGPT excels at mimicking linguistic patterns, it often fails to grasp the complexities of human dialogue. This can lead to flawed outputs that misrepresent information, potentially circulating harmful biases.
Moreover, ChatGPT's reliance on extensive datasets for training raises concerns about bias. The data it has learned from may contain ingrained societal biases that are amplified in its outputs, perpetuating harmful stereotypes and unfair practices.
Finally, the unrestricted nature of ChatGPT's capabilities poses a grave risk for abusive applications. It can be manipulated to generate fabricated content, propagate disinformation, or even harass individuals. Addressing these perils requires a multi-faceted approach that includes implementing robust safeguards, promoting accountability in AI development, and fostering ethical engagement with this transformative technology.

Is ChatGPT a Threat? The Rise of AI Prejudice
As the capabilities of large language models like ChatGPT continue to expand, concerns are mounting about the potential for harm stemming from inherent prejudices within these systems. Critics argue that AI, trained on vast datasets of human-generated text, inevitably reflects societal biases, which can perpetuate existing inequalities and favor certain groups. This raises critical questions about the ethical implications of deploying AI in crucial domains such as law enforcement.
